  • Page 10: Enabling Openway Riva Water Pit Module Security

    About the OpenWay Riva Water Module Enabling OpenWay Riva water pit module security Each pit module ships from the Itron factory with a utility factory security key. The presence of this utility factory key does not enable security. To utilize the module's security feature, the installer must use an Itron programming device that is configured with the corresponding security key for that particular pit module.

  • Page 26: Optional Riva Leak Sensor Installation

    Wall mounting the OpenWay Riva pit module is complete. Optional Riva Leak Sensor installation This section describes installation of the OpenWay Riva Leak Sensor in a OpenWay Riva Water system. The water module stores 20 days of Riva Leak Sensor data. On the 21st day, the module begins to write over stored data in a first in, first out manner.

  • Page 35: Openway Riva Through-The-Lid Remote Antenna

    The remote antenna is designed to fit in a pit lid hole with a diameter of 3/4- inch and lid thicknesses from 1/4-inch to 1-3/4-inch. Caution: Remove cable or twist ties from the antenna cable to prevent damage to the pit module or antenna.
